2. A teacher randomly divides all of her students into two groups. She grades the homework for one group but does not grade the homework for the other group. All homework is returned to the students. She then compares test scores for each of the groups to see if grading homework has an effect on the test scores.
This method of data collection is best described as

(1) an experiment
(2) an unbiased survey
(3) a simulation
(4) an observational study

Answer: (1) an experiment


This is an experiment. It isn't a survey or a simulation and it isn't observational in nature.

The correct answer is Choice (1).




3. Which expression is equivalent to (x - 2)2 + 27(x - 2)2 - 90?

(1) (x + 30)(x - 3)
(2) (x + 28)(x - 5)
(3) (x - 30)(x + 3)
(4) (x - 2)(x + 25)(x - 90)

Answer: (2) (x + 28)(x - 5) down


Replace (x - 2) with another variable, such as y, and factor the polynomial:

y2 + 27y2 - 90
(y + 30)(y - 3)
(x - 2 + 30)(x - 2 - 3)
(x + 28)(x - 5)

The correct answer is Choice (2).




4. Given the functions f(x) = 2x + 5/2 and g(x) = 3/x, what are the solutions to f(x) = g(x)?

(1) (0.75, 4) or (-2,-1.5)
(2) x = 0.75 or x = -2
(3) y = -1.5 or y = 4
(4) (-2, 0.75)

Answer: (2) x = 0.75 or x = -2


Note that all four choices have the same values, so you don't have to solve anything.

Finding solutions to f(x) = g(x) means "for what values of x are the two functions equal?" That means that you are looking for the x values, not the function values.

Choice (2) has the x-values and only the x-values, and this is the correct answer.

6. Abby is told that each day there is a 50% chance it will rain. Which simulation can Abby perform to determine the likelihood of it raining for the next seven days?

(1) Flip a coin seven times, count how many heads, and repeat 50 times.
(2) Roll a die seven times, count how many twos, and repeat 50 times.
(3) Roll a pair of dice, count totals of seven, and repeat 50 times
(4) Flip a coin 50 times and count how many heads.

Answer: (1) Flip a coin seven times, count how many heads, and repeat 50 times.


Running a simulation means running the test multiple times and analyzing the results. Choice (4) doesn't do that.

In Choice (1), there is a 50% chance that the coin will land heads, and the simulation is repeated 50 times. This is the correct answer.

In Choice (2), there is only a 1/6 probability of rolling a two, not 50%. Eliminate Choice (2).

In Choice (3), there is only a 1/6 probability of rolling a seven on two dice. Eliminate Choice (3).




7. What are the solutions to 4x2 - 7x - 2 = -10?

(1) -1/4, 2
(2) 7/8 + √(79)/8 i
(3) 7/8 + √(241)/8
(4) 7/8 + √(143)/8 i

Answer: (2) 7/8 + √(79)/8 i


Set the equation equal to 0 and use the Quadratic Formula.

4x2 - 7x + 8 = 0

x = ( -(-7) + √((-7)2 - 4(4)(8) ) / (2(4))

x = ( 7 + √( 49 - 128 ) / (8))

x = ( 7 + √( -79 ) / (8))

x = 7/8 + i √(79)/8

This is Choice (2).




8. If x - 5 is a factor of p(x) = ax4 + bx3 + cx2 + dx + e, then which statement must be true?

(1) p(-5) = 0
(2) p(-5) =/= 0
(3) p(5) = 0
(4) p(5) =/= 0

Answer: (3) p(5) = 0


If x - 5 is a factor of p(x), then by definition, p(5) = 0. This is Choice (3).

We don't know anything about p(-5).
